Current forecasts from multiple meteorological sources, including Turkish state models and international agencies, indicate Ankara will reach a daytime high near 24°C on September 19 under stable high-pressure conditions, light northwesterly winds, and partly cloudy skies with minimal precipitation. This aligns closely with climatological norms for mid-September in the region, where average maxima hover around 24°C, supported by recent observational trends showing gradual cooling from earlier summer peaks without significant synoptic disruptions like warm advection or frontal passages. Model consensus remains tight on the upper 20s °C range during afternoon hours, though minor variations in cloud cover or local urban heat effects could shift the exact maximum by 1°C, explaining the market's strong weighting toward 24°C while leaving room for 25°C outcomes. Updated hourly guidance and official Turkish Meteorological Service readings will refine resolution criteria as the day progresses.

The resolution source for this market will be information from NOAA, specifically the highest reading under the "Temp" column for all times on this day, available here: https://www.weather.gov/wrh/timeseries?site=ltac
If NOAA data for the observation date is unavailable by 11:59 PM ET on the day following the observation date, the Weather Underground Daily Observations table will be used as the resolution source.
In the event that there is no data for the observation date by 11:59 PM ET on the day following the observation date, this market will resolve to the lowest bracket.
To toggle between Fahrenheit and Celsius, click the "Switch to Metric Units" button until the relevant table displays °C.
This market will resolve once the first data point for the following date has been published on the resolution source, or by 11:59 PM ET on the day following the observation date, whichever comes first.
The resolution source for this market measures temperatures to whole degrees Celsius (eg, 9°C). Thus, this is the level of precision that will be used when resolving the market.
Revisions to temperatures recorded within this market's timeframe will be considered until the first datapoint for the following date has been published, after which any alterations will not be considered.
